Output 41fae128a80d3fb81d2119091068b475d87d58a937bbcdd1fc29453ce66fb1cf:2

value
762195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cac630bb49b13a58ad396e6a0bf19e230cc6e1da OP_EQUAL
address
3LBBqoQifTbMckCcRMFJbt7e92Bd1TmW4y
transaction
41fae128a80d3fb81d2119091068b475d87d58a937bbcdd1fc29453ce66fb1cf